The Mind Reader
(1933)Warren William tells fortunes and tempts fate in this darkly cynical pre-Code jaw-dropper costarring Constance Cummings and Allen Jenkins. A smooth-talking conman, Chan Chandler (William) works the carny circuit as Chandra the Great, a turban-clad mystic who knows all and tells all, with the assistance of his shady pal, Frank (Jenkins). When he meets Sylvia (Cummings), a small-town innocent who thinks his predictions are real, Chandler does the indecent thing and promptly marries the girl. But when she finally wises up and insists he go straight, Chandler heads to Park Avenue, where his phony act leads to murder, with Sylvia left holding the bag.
